Paracellular transport will be the transmit of dissolved molecules through a region amongst two neighboring endothelial cells by means of a detrimental concentration gradient in the bloodstream into the cerebral tissue. Just little h2o-soluble molecules can cross in the paracellular spot [68].

The BBB retains a steady brain atmosphere by preserving it from foreign substances from the blood that can harm it [seventeen]. The BBB controls homeostasis through regulating molecule transportation into and out the CNS and stops blood cells, plasma components, and pathogens from entering the brain [18] by creating a tightly controlled neurovascular device (NVU) that features endothelial cells, pericytes, and astrocyte, all of which function collectively to preserve the chemical parts in the neural environment to maintain the brain working Usually.
